Cute Little Treat Boxes or Ornaments

We've had some questions on how to put together the DH 94 Magnolia Doohickey Strawberry Die, so I have taken a few pictures and will give you a few tips to make them quick and easy!  Now believe me, this is the way to go!  In the past, I have made strawberry treat boxes by tracing and cutting out by hand, so using this die is a treat in itself!  I also like the size of this finished container because it is designed for just a little treat, so you can afford to make a bunch of them to hand out.  The finished size from tip to top is about 1 1/2".  They would be adorable scattered around the dinner table, arranged in a little basket or even cute hanging.  Adorable with or without candy in them!!!

Since I thought they would be cute hanging in a Christmas Tree as an ornament, I made them in a pearl finish cream paper and shiny gold metallic paper.
These are the steps:  Cut one piece of each die (berry and leaves).  From the back, cup shape the "petal" parts so they will curve nicer at the top of the berry.  Use the Best Glue Ever on the glue tab to adhere to the other side forming the berry.
Thread a cording through the "petals" from front to back and tie a knot at the top bringing all the "petals" together.
Cup the leaves from the back and put a score line down each leaf on the front.  Cup the middle from the back also.  Thread both cord ends through the center hole in the leaves and tie a bow.  That's it!!!
